Dr. Jih has been awarded a NIH K23 grant

Dr. Jih has been awarded a NIH K23 grant for 5 years from the National Institute on Minority Health and Health Disparities for our project, "Addressing Contextual Factors in Chronic Disease Management in Minority Older Adults through Photo-based Patient-Clinician Communication." The project will focus on developing a photo-based communication tool to support discussions related to social determinants of health in chronic disease care among older adults with diabetes and multiple chronic conditions. This photo-based intervention is based on the premise that a photo is A) more than a thousand words and B) can promote efficient information exchange and activate patients to communicate their complex lived experiences that may of which be difficult to elicit or challenging to discuss.
